Couple of years ago I went to Aaron Tippin's farm to shoot some footage for
a promo video for a new startup cable network. Aaron has a restored PT-17
Biplane and got some great footage of him taking off and taxiing it. He gave
Daryl Singletary and Rhett Akins rides and I gave them a Canon HDV20 to
shoot with in the air. Also shot some stuff with them riding 4 wheelers and
Aaron's kids driving on gokarts on a track they had their. It was all
HDV(Canon H1 and A1) but was edited in SD on a Matrox RT-X100 as 16:9
w/Premier Pro 2.0 but played back on an upscaling DVD player. Looked pretty
good on lcd monitors. I also had some footage that was shot in 4:3 that I
did a pan and scan to fill up the wide screen and it held up pretty good. It
was shown at a cable convention and the viewers were not right on top of the
monitors.
